These all displays can be interfaced using this tutorial. Thats almost half of the pins available on a classic arduino. It has serial interface serial ttl, i2c and spi for easy interface to any micro controller, all in a standard lcd module size no more backpack or wider size needed. Arduino 16x2 lcd display and 4x4 matrix keypad instructables. Arducam 1602 16x2 lcd display module based on hd44780 controller character white on blue with backlight for arduino 4. Fritzing rangkaian arduino output text pada lcd 2x16 youtube. Lcd shield kit w 16x2 character display only 2 pins. Consists of two rows and each row can print 16 characters. Rangkaian lcd 2x16 lengkap dengan program arduino lcd adalah merupakan display untuk menampilkan karakter yang mana lcd merupakan singkatan dari liquid crystal display. Arduino lcd autoscroll, 16x2 lcd text scrolling, running.
Arduino example sketch for controlling hitachi hd44780 compatible 16x2 lcd displays. Cara tutorial program arduino lcd i2c 16x2 dan 20x4. A register select rs pin that controls where in the lcds memory youre writing data to. Nov 25, 2016 pada project sebelumnya kita telah membuat display lcd 16 x 2 menggunakan arduino, dan pada kesempatan ini saya akan melanjutkan dengan membuat running text display lcd 16 x 2 menggunakan arduino uno dengan scroll display kekiri. Rangkaian elektronika rangkaiannya yang kita pakai adalah sebagai berikut. Pada umumnya lcd karakter di kendalikan dengan metode paralel, metode ini banyak menggunakan pin mikrokontroler arduino, biasanya menggunakan 6 sampai 7 pin, dengan jumlah pin arduino uno yg terbatas sering terjadi pin nya kurang. Feb 20, 2014 silahkan rangkaiakan lcd dan arduino sesuai gambar dan keterangan di atas. Eagle pcb rangkaian arduino menggunakan sensor pir. Silahkan rangkaiakan lcd dan arduino sesuai gambar dan keterangan di atas. I am going to design a 4x4 keypad control lighting system using 16x2 lcd display.
Pcf8574 untuk alamat i2c pcf8574 di proteus adalah 0x20 kemudian buka software arduino ide lakukan compile file hex. Pada postingan aplikasi lcd yang dugunakan ialah lcd dot matrik dengan jumlah karakter 2 x 16. Normalnya, modul lcd dikendalikan secara parallel baik untuk jalur data maupun kontrolnya. Salam sejahtera untuk kita semua sobat nah sob, kali ini masih bermainmain dengan lcd sejuta umat alias lcd 16x2. Lcd memiliki beberapa ukuran sesuai dengan jumlah karakternya berdasarkan baris dan kolom,pada kesempatan ini menggunakan lcd 2x16 yang artinya display ini memiliki 16 kolom karakter sebanyak 2 baris jadi total karakter yang. Langsung saja penggunaan i2c di proteus menggunakan library pcf8574, salah satu fungsi penggunaan i2c dimana bisa menghemat pin pin pada arduino. Untuk menghemat pin pin pada arduino ada 1 modul lcd yang bisa manfaatkan untuk alternatif mengakses lcd yaitu modul lcd pcf8574. The liquid crystal library allows you to control lcd displays that are compatible with the hitachi hd44780 driver. This tutorial will show how you can easily connect a character lcd, either 16x2 or 20x4. May 15, 2016 in this tutorial we will learn how to interface 16. Lcd interfacing with 8051 microcontroller and follow the guide.
Lcd interfacing with arduino uno proteus simulation. I am looking for a software snipet which displays running text in the following matter. The lcds have a parallel interface, meaning that the microcontroller has to manipulate several interface pins at once to control the display. Ive been struggling with my lcd for hours, and after solving more different issues than i can remember, im out of ideas for this one. Arduino uno r3 if you want to control multiple lcd displays, you can use an arduino mega. Arduino 16x2 lcd black boxes arduino stack exchange.
Lcd sudah digunakan diberbagai bidang misalnya alalalat elektronik seperti televisi, kalkulator, atau pun layar komputer. Interfacing a character lcd to an arduino uno adds a nice. Arducam 1602 16x2 lcd display module based on hd44780. I am looking for a software snipet which displays running text in the. Cara program i2c lcd karakter 16x2 menggunakan arduino lab. Membuat stopwatch dengan menggunakan arduino uno dan lcd. Rangkaian arduino output text pada lcd 2x16 di desain menggunakan fritzing.
Lcd shield kit w16x2 character display phillip burgess we wanted to make it easy for people to add lcds to their projects, so we devised this shield that lets you control a 16x2 character lcd, up to 3 backlight leds red, green, blue and 5 keypad buttons using only the two i2c pins on the arduino. Apr 26, 2018 dikatan sebagai lcd 2x16 adalah memiliki 2 baris yang bisa dijadikan display dan memiliki 16 digit karakter di setiap barisnya. These lcds can also operate on 4bit mode in such case data pin 4,5,6 and 7 will be left free. Cara mengakses lcd 16x2 pada stm32f103c8t6 memakai keil uvision. You can select either the data register, which holds what goes on the screen, or.
The keypad shield has select left, up, down and right push button apart from the reset button, the screen contrast adjustment is done by a 10k. Lcd liquid crystal display 16x2 adalah jenis media tampilan atau display dari bahan cairan kristal sebagai penampil utama. The circuit here is created on proteus isis software. Nov 22, 2017 arduino, kamu bisa menggunakan beberapa jenis arduino, seperti arduino nano, uno, mega2560, atau arduino jenis lain nya, untuk contoh di tutorial ini, saya menggunak arduio mega lcd i2c shield dan lcd display, bisa menggunakan lcd 20. Arduino uno sudah mendukung komunikasi i2c dengan module i2c lcd, kita dapat mengkontrol lcd karakter 16x2 hanya menggunakan 2 pin yaitu analog input pin 4sda dan analog input pin 5 scl. In 16x2 lcd there are 16 pins over all if there is a back light, if there is no back light there will be 14 pins. Membuat lampu led berjalan menggunakan arduino uno warriornux. Support my open source arduino libraries, python code, and insightful blogs. It does appear to work without an external resistor.
This tutorial is based upon liquidcrystal library of arduino. Sebelum saya memulai project lampu led berjalan menggunakan arduino uno, saya mengucapkan selamat hari raya idul adha 1437 h, yang jatuh pada tanggal 12 september 2016 atau 1 dzulhijjah. I am a bit confused, for there is no software thread in this new forum. Cara tutorial program arduino lcd i2c 16x2 dan 20x4 library. This example sketch accepts serial input from a host computer and displays it on the lcd. Walaupun di postingan sebelumnya sudah ada tutorial menggunakan lcd 16. Breadboard i highly recommend to buy at least 1 good quality breadboard like the busboard prototype systems bb400 or bb830.
Lcd liquid crystal display screen is an electronic display module and find a wide range of applications. This new adafruit shield makes it easy to use a 16x2 character lcd. Nov 23, 2014 jika sebelumnya memprogramlcd dengan software codevision avr klik disini, kali ini saya akan mencoba menggunakan software arduino. A computer running the arduino software ide circuit before wiring the lcd screen to your arduino or genuino board we suggest to solder a pin header strip to the 14 or 16 pin count connector of the lcd screen, as you can see in the image above. Lcd liquid crystal display adalah suatu jenis tampilan yang menggunakan kristal cair sebagai penampil utama. We sell tons of lovely character lcds for use with arduino, they are extremely common and a fast way to have your project show status messages. In 16x2 lcd there are 16 pins over all if there is a back light, if there is no back light there will. Rgb backlit lcds character lcds adafruit learning system. Cara program lcd karakter 16x2 menggunakan arduino dan simulasi proteus. First of all, what you need to do is to download this new lcd library for proteus by clicking the below button. Shop the top 25 most popular lcd 16x2 at the best prices.
Best value lcd 16x2 great deals on lcd 16x2 from global. I hope it brings benefit for all of us, check this out before we start, first we need to set this things up. Saya tau kamu pasti sudah menunggu untuk postingan ini. Pada arduino untuk mengendalikan lcd karakter 16x2 untuk librarynya secara default sudah ada librarynya yaitu liquidcrystal. Untuk memprogram lcd menggunakan arduino sangat mudah sekali, karena dalam software arduino sudah ada library untuk lcd karakter ini yaitu terdapat pada folder liquidcrystal. We are going to learn 162 lcd interfacing with arduino uno. Arduino uno miniweather station project tutorial by igor fonseca albuquerque. Library dan koding dari program lcd i2c berikut sudah saya update, dan tentunya yang ini udah bisa digunakan untuk esp8266, nodemcu, wemos, dll ok guys. Arduino stack exchange is a question and answer site for developers of opensource hardware and software that is compatible with arduino. Now place both of these files in the library folder of your proteus software.
Pada kesempatan pagi yang cerah ini ditemani secangkir kopi. This is the code i use to control the display hitachi hd44780 compatible 16x2 lcd display from my chinese geekcreitbrand arduino clone. Serial interface is selectable by setting different jumpers. Lcd 16x2 dapat menampilkan sebanyak 32 karakter yang terdiri dari 2 baris dengan tiap baris menampilkan 16 karakter. Pada project sebelumnya kita telah membuat display lcd 16 x 2 menggunakan arduino, dan pada kesempatan ini saya akan melanjutkan dengan membuat running text display lcd 16 x 2 menggunakan arduino uno dengan scroll display kekiri. Alphanumeric lcd display module, meaning can display alphabets and numbers. A liquid crystal display is a form of visual display used in electronic devices, in which a layer of a liquid crystal is sandwiched between two transparent electrodes. Unfortunately, these lcds do require quite a few digital pins, 6 to control the lcd and then another pin to control the backlight for a total of 7 pins. Disini saya akan menjelaskan mulai dari hardware dan software serta cara.
Jika sebelumnya memprogramlcd dengan software codevision avr klik disini, kali ini saya akan mencoba menggunakan software arduino. Membuat lampu led berjalan menggunakan arduino uno. Fritzing rangkaian arduino output text pada lcd 2x16. Menggunakan i2c dan lcd 16 x 2 pada arduino di proteus. Kini saatnya kita berkreasi dengan membuat tulisan berjalan alias running text. The 16x2 lcd with connectors on bottom left have been used for some projects too. Namun tidak bisa menampilkan cahaya sendiri tentunya, terdapat sumber cahaya berupa lampu neon berwarna putih di belakang susunan kristal cair. We have simulated the circuit and tested on the arduino board. You can communicate your nextion lcd with your arduino uno by. Menggunakan i2c dan lcd 16 x 2 pada arduino di proteus arduino proteus langsung saja penggunaan i2c di proteus menggunakan library pcf8574, salah satu fungsi penggunaan i2c dimana bisa menghemat pin pin pada arduino. Unfortunately, these lcds do require quite a few digital pins, 6 to control the lcd and then another pin to control.
Lcd shield kit w 16x2 character display only 2 pins used. Sensor ultrasonik adalah sebuah sensor yang berfungsi untuk mengubah besaran fisis bunyi menjadi besaran listrik dan sebaliknya. Best value lcd 16x2 great deals on lcd 16x2 from global lcd. Pada modul tersebut menggunakan antarmuka atau interface i2c, sehingga hanya membutuhkan 2 pin saja yaitu sda dan scl. Cara program i2c lcd karakter 16x2 menggunakan arduino. Lcd shield kit w16x2 character display adafruit shield. Contrast and backlight can be controlled using serial commands. Lcd ini kita gunakan sebabai tatap muka antara arduino dengan kita agar dapat mengetahui nilai dari pembacaan sensor yang kita gunakan. I hooked up a 16x2 arduino compatible lcd yesterday and made sure all the connections were according to the program and the schematics provided all over the web.
Setelah selesai merangkai semua silahkan buka program arduino anda. Pada percobaan kali ini adalah dengan menggunakan lcd 16x2 yang artinya lcd tersebut terdiri dari 16 kolom dan 2 baris karakter tulisan. My contrast is adjusted perfectly but the problem is that there are black boxes on the top line while the lower one is empty. Lcd 16x2 is a 16 pin devices which has 8 data pins d0d7 and 3 control pins rs, rw, en. The 16x2 lcd display is connected to the arduino a0,a1,a2,a3,a4,a5 analog io pins, where those pins are configured as digital in out, where lcd operates at 4 bit data mode. Cara kerja sensor ultrasonik didasarkan pada prinsip dari pantulan suatu gelombang suara, sehingga dapat dipakai. Apr 22, 2019 untuk tutorial kali ini akan membahas bagaimana caranya mengakses lcd 16x2 sehingga dapat memunculkan karaktertulisan pada mikrokontroler stm32f103c8t6 menggunakan software keil uvision. This is the first generation of my arduino based miniweather station with wifi connection, which is able to post data publicly online. Lcds liquid crystal displays are used for displaying status or parameters in embedded systems. They can be connected to microcontroller to send 8bit data. Looking for code in which master pin is required to activate the system to control the relays with respective keypad numbers display on lcd.
Control individual relay using 4x4 keypad with 16x2 lcd display. Kali ini kita akan belajar untuk menampilkan pesan atau tulisan dengan lcd arduino. Matrix key pad is arranged by push button switches in rows and columns. If the display is not visible, adjust the contrast pot 1k, to make it visible. Yaps, teknik sederhana ini tentunya bermanfaat saat kita ingin membuat tampilan yang menarik pada lcd. Lcd sudah digunakan di berbagai bidang, misalnya dalam alatalat elektronik, seperti televisi, kalkulator ataupun layar komputer. Simulasi menampilkan display lcd dengan proteus arduino. Cara simple program lcd i2c 16x2 menggunakan arduino kelas. Jul 01, 2018 menampilkan jarak sensor ultrasonik di lcd 16x2 arduino. Menampilkan jarak sensor ultrasonik di lcd 16x2 arduino. Lcd liquid crystal display adalah suatu jenis media tampil yang menggunakan kristal cair sebagai penampil utama. This is a small tutorial on how to scroll text on a 16. These modules are preferred over seven segments and other multi segment leds. Interfacing lcd16x2 with avr atmega16atmega32 in 4bit.
A 16x2 lcd display is very basic module and is very commonly used in various devices and circuits. Eagle pcb rangkaian arduino menggunakan sensor pir sensor. Mar 26, 2016 rangkaian arduino output text pada lcd 2x16 di desain menggunakan fritzing. Control individual relay using 4x4 keypad with 16x2 lcd. To interface with 8051 microcontroller click the link. Menggunakan i2c dan lcd 16 x 2 pada arduino di proteus arduino proteus. Serial lcd module 16x2 blue with white backlight for arduino. Aug 30, 2017 data pins 0 to 7 forms a 8bit data line. Untuk tutorial kali ini akan membahas bagaimana caranya mengakses lcd 16x2 sehingga dapat memunculkan karaktertulisan pada mikrokontroler stm32f103c8t6 menggunakan software keil uvision. The control pins help us configure the lcd in command mode or data mode. Apr 08, 2016 rangkaian arduino menggunakan sensor pir sensor gerak dan lcd 2x16 yang di desain menggunakan software eagle pcb. Jumper wires make sure you use some good quality jumper wires.
Discover over 720 of our best selection of lcd 16x2 on with topselling lcd 16x2 brands. Dikatan sebagai lcd 2x16 adalah memiliki 2 baris yang bisa dijadikan display dan memiliki 16 digit karakter di setiap barisnya. There are many of them out there, and you can usually tell them by the 16pin interface. If you fear youre lost in unknown resistance land, my lcd worked best when the 10. Yang dimaksud dengan i2c lcd adalah modul lcd yang dikendalikan secara serial sinkron dengan protokol i2ciic inter integrated circuit atau twi two wire interface. Cara program lcd karakter 16x2 menggunakan arduino dan. In this tutorial, you will learn how to make your own custom text scrolling loop and how to use builtin text scrolling functions. Tutorial is explained through circuits and sketches.
Cara mengakses lcd 16x2 pada stm32f103c8t6 memakai keil. Cara simple program lcd i2c 16x2 menggunakan arduino. Cara kerja sensor ultrasonik didasarkan pada prinsip dari pantulan suatu gelombang suara, sehingga dapat. My lcd is showing random characters, see the picture below the last character blinks, some characters change and over time there are slowly more and more characters. Programming lcd display is very easy in arduino lcd display tutorial. Running text display lcd 16 x 2 menggunakan arduino uno. Namun, jalur parallel akan memakan banyak pin di sisi kontroller misal arduino, android, komputer, dll. New lcd library for proteus the engineering projects. Rangkaian arduino menggunakan sensor pir sensor gerak dan lcd 2x16 yang di desain menggunakan software eagle pcb.